FloodMapExtensionsCanAppend Method

Check if dp1 and dp2 are within maxDistance so dp2 can be appended to dp1

Both chainage-distance and distance of end-points must be within maxDistance

Definition

Namespace: DHI.Mike1D.FloodMap
Assembly: DHI.Mike1D.FloodMap (in DHI.Mike1D.FloodMap.dll) Version: 24.0.0.0 (11.1.1.1111)
C#
public static bool CanAppend(
	this ICoordinateSequence dp1,
	ICoordinateSequence dp2,
	double maxDistance,
	out bool commonPoint
)

Parameters

dp1  ICoordinateSequence

[Missing <param name="dp1"/> documentation for "M:DHI.Mike1D.FloodMap.FloodMapExtensions.CanAppend(D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,System.Double,System.Boolean@)"]

dp2  ICoordinateSequence

[Missing <param name="dp2"/> documentation for "M:DHI.Mike1D.FloodMap.FloodMapExtensions.CanAppend(D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,System.Double,System.Boolean@)"]

maxDistance  Double

[Missing <param name="maxDistance"/> documentation for "M:DHI.Mike1D.FloodMap.FloodMapExtensions.CanAppend(D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,System.Double,System.Boolean@)"]

commonPoint  Boolean

[Missing <param name="commonPoint"/> documentation for "M:DHI.Mike1D.FloodMap.FloodMapExtensions.CanAppend(D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,System.Double,System.Boolean@)"]

Return Value

Boolean

[Missing <returns> documentation for "M:DHI.Mike1D.FloodMap.FloodMapExtensions.CanAppend(D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,DHI.Mike1D.Generic.Spatial.Geometry.ICoordinateSequence,System.Double,System.Boolean@)"]

Usage Note

In Visual Basic and C#, you can call this method as an instance method on any object of type ICoordinateSequence. When you use instance method syntax to call this method, omit the first parameter. For more information, see Extension Methods (Visual Basic) or Extension Methods (C# Programming Guide).

See Also